What other rankings don't show you
Most rating sites report "44% proficient" for Antelope Elementary and stop there. Here's what that number hides:
17.5% of students exceeded standard while 26.1% merely met it. That exceeded rate is 3.5 points below the state average of 21.0%. That's 3.3 points above the Antelope Elementary district average of 14.3%. The gap between "met" and "exceeded" is the difference between a school that clears the bar and one that raises it.
Proficiency drops by 2.3 percentage points from grade 3 to grade 5 — a signal that the school may not be sustaining early gains.
Chronic absenteeism is 14.1%, better than the state average of 18.7%.
